Fig. 7. Clefts in the vitreous represent areas in which cholesterol crystals had resided before processing of the tissue dissolved them out. Inset. Birefringent cholesterol crystals obtained from the anterior chamber fluid in an eye with cholesterosis bulbi. (main figure, hematoxylin and eosin, original magnification, × 40; inset, unstained, polarized, original magnification, × 10)
